McKenzie Elementary School scores 66.7% ELA proficiency, 69% on math in 2018
Of the 446 students attending McKenzie Elementary School in 2018, 66.7 percent scored proficient in English Language Arts and 69 percent were proficient in math, according to a report recently released by the Illinois State Board of Education (ISBE).
